Due to our cold winters and road salt, common local issues for Chevrolets include rust-related brake line and fuel line failures, as well as problems with the battery, starting, and charging systems. Models like the Equinox and Silverado also frequently need attention for thermostat housing leaks and 4WD system servicing to handle seasonal changes.
Look for a shop with GM or Chevrolet-specific training and certifications, such as ASE-certified technicians. In the Merrimac and greater Baraboo area, seek out shops with strong long-term community reputations, and always check for recent positive reviews specifically mentioning Chevrolet or GM repairs.

Typically, dealerships have higher labor rates, but for complex computer or transmission issues, their specialized tools and direct access to GM technical bulletins can be valuable. For routine maintenance and many repairs, a qualified independent shop in Sauk County often provides comparable quality at a lower cost.
Prioritize undercarriage washes during winter to combat corrosive road salt and schedule fall battery checks before cold snaps. Given Merrimac's rural location and proximity to the Wisconsin River, also ensure your Chevrolet's 4WD/AWD system and trailer wiring (for boats or trailers) are regularly inspected if used.
